THIRD SEMESTER (CBCSS-UG) DEGREE EXAMINATION
NOVEMBER 2021
B.C.A
BCA 3B 04-DATA STRUCTURES USING C
(2019-2020 Admissions)
Time: Two Hours: Maximum: 60 Marks
Section A
Answer atleast eight questions
Each question carries 3 marks.
All questions can be attended. Overall reiling 24
1. Why we use data structure? Explain.
2. What are the various operations that can be performed on different Data Structures?
Explain.
3. What is column major order?
4. Define sparse matrix
5. Define circular linked list.
6. When stack is said to be underflow? Explain.
7. List out limitation of linear queue
8. What are binary search tree? Explain
9. What is an expression tree?
10. Define binary search.
11. What is undirected graph? Explain.
12. Explain Folding Method in hashing ?
